Burger King has opened its 3,000th Asia-Pacific store in Huatai Center in Shanghai, China this fall. The new restaurant, which is operated by a joint venture that is owned by Burger King and operating partners, TFI TAB Food Investments and Cartesian Capital, a news release said.
"We have served the Asia-Pacific market for over 40 years, and have grown rapidly in the region recently, doubling our restaurant count in just the past five years. ..." Burger King Asia-Pacific President Sami Siddiqui said in the release. "We look forward to many more openings to come as we grow the brand in our fastest-growing region of the world."
Burger King has opened more than 1,500 restaurants in the Asia-Pacific region over the last five years and has more than 17,000 locations in more than 100 countries and U.S. territories.
